Here’s where it gets real: The technical differences in detail

Kodiaq

Costs and Efficiency:

Price and efficiency are often the first things buyers look at. Here it becomes clear which model has the long-term edge – whether at the pump, the plug, or in purchase price.

Skoda Kodiaq is slightly cheaper – starting at 37,900 £ , while the BYD Sealion 7 costs 42,800 £ . That’s a price difference of around 4,971 £.

As for electric range, the BYD Sealion 7 offers considerably more range – reaching up to 502 km, about 380 km more than the Skoda Kodiaq.

Sealion 7

Engine and Performance:

Under the bonnet, it becomes clear which model is tuned for sportiness and which one takes the lead when you hit the accelerator.

When it comes to engine power, the BYD Sealion 7 offers considerably more power – delivering 530 HP compared to 265 HP. That’s roughly 265 HP more horsepower.

When acc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h, the BYD Sealion 7 is clearly quicker – completing the sprint in 4.5 s, while the Skoda Kodiaq takes 6.3 s. That’s about 1.8 s quicker.

There’s also a difference in torque: the BYD Sealion 7 delivers clearly more torque with 690 Nm compared to 400 Nm. That’s about 290 Nm more.

Kodiaq

Space and Everyday Use:

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.

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.

In terms of curb weight, Skoda Kodiaq is markedly lighter – 1,684 kg compared to 2,225 kg. The difference is around 541 kg.

Looking at boot space, the Skoda Kodiaq offers substantially more boot space – 910 L compared to 520 L. That’s a difference of about 390 L.

When it comes to payload, the Skoda Kodiaq carries clearly more – 563 kg compared to 410 kg. That’s a difference of about 153 kg.

Skoda Kodiaq

The Skoda Kodiaq is a practical, well built family SUV that puts space, comfort and usefulness ahead of showy gimmicks. Its composed ride, clever interior packaging and sensible feature set make it an easy, unpretentious choice for daily driving and longer journeys.

details

BYD Sealion 7

The BYD Sealion 7 is a sleek electric wagon that blends sporty styling with surprising practicality, making it a compelling choice for drivers who want something different from the usual hatchback or SUV. Its refined interior and composed road manners give it an upscale feel, while clever packaging keeps it versatile for daily use.
